What companies run services between Raleigh, NC, USA and Billings, MT, USA?

United Airlines, American Airlines, and Delta fly from Raleigh-Durham International Airport (RDU) to Logan International Airport (BIL)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a bus from GoRaleigh Station to Billings via Capital Blvd at Crabtree Blvd, Raleigh Bus Station, Washington Union Station, Chicago Bus Station, Minneapolis, and Dickinson in around 2d 1h.
